Feraris and lambos are Dual Clutch not traditional automatics. They use clutches to transfer the power from the engine to the driveshaft, not a torque converter. The reason they do so, is because a torque converter can't handle the amount of power coming from those engines. Once people start going Forced induction, you'll see a lot of blown automatic transmissions.
